Thanks to LMNT for sponsoring this video! Visit drinklmnt.com/FLO to get your free LMNT sample pack with any purchase. Kyle Whalum, is a non-elite ultra runner and bass player for Kelly Clarkson, Katy Perry and The Voice. We discuss MAF low heart rate training, quitting alcohol and mental health.
